Fourth Folding
Begin folding your paper in half along its length. Proceed to then fold it into fourths. After this is done, the paper should appear as it does in the fifth slot.
Corner Folding
From the corners, fold the paper down to the fourth crease in the paper. Repeat this on the other side. Then fold the paper into the center again along the bottom of the previous corner folds. Do this on both sides.
Nose Folding
From its previous position, fold the nose back to the trailing edge on the other side of the paper.
Prepare to Make the Canard
Turn the paper over to the side opposite that of the pulled down nose. Pull the corners down into the center of the "clean" side. Then turn it over so it looks as it does in the third picture.
Making the Canard
Now begins what is probably the most difficult step in making this airplane. Beginning on the side with the diamond, pull the paper in the diamond open. This step is kind of hard to explain, so following the pictures is about all I can give you at this time.
Fold the Wings and the Winglets
To make the wings, fold them down so that the valley between the wing and canard meets the bottom of the fuselage. To make the winglets, fold the paper of the wingtips into the fourth folds.
Taping
Taping the Super Hammerhead is a very easy task. Tape the front and back of the fuselage together. Then flip the airplane on its back and tape the two flaps on the fuselage together.
Flight
Your Super Hammerhead is now ready for flight! Like its ancestor, give this airplane a nice fast throw to achieve the high speed and long range flights. Enjoy!
